This lightly spiced carrot soup couldn’t be any simpler to make, yet it makes for a delicious meal on a cold day (yep, even breakfast!). Like it hot? Feel free to add more curry.
Curried Carrot Soup
Recipe type: Soup
Cuisine: Mediterranean

Serves: 4 servings
Ingredients
- 6 carrots, sliced or chopped
- 2 celery stalks, chopped
- 1 onion, chopped
- Curry to taste (a little goes a long way!)
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 4 cups chicken or bone broth
Instructions
- Cook carrots, celery, and onion in a small amount of water on the stovetop until soft (~15-20 mins).
- Add curry, salt, and pepper to taste.
- Transfer to crock pot, add broth and cook on LOW for 4-6 hours.
- Serve hot. Add extra curry if desired.
- Puree to a fine consistency, preferably without any lumps.
